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S934420AbbEMP1J (ORCPT ); Wed, 13 May 2015 11:27:09 -0400 Received: from mx0b-00082601.pphosted.com ([67.231.153.30]:42699 "EHLO mx0a-00082601.pphosted.com" rhost-flags-OK-OK-OK-FAIL) by vger.kernel.org with ESMTP id S933090AbbEMP1G (ORCPT ); Wed, 13 May 2015 11:27:06 -0400 Message-ID: <55536C46.4020304@fb.com> Date: Wed, 13 May 2015 11:22:46 -0400 From: Jens Axboe User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:31.0) Gecko/20100101 Thunderbird/31.6.0 MIME-Version: 1.0 To: Jeff Moyer CC: Shaohua Li , Subject: Re: [PATCH] blk: don't account discard request size References: <10cba6675b3e93f28b9c1c7a21e4b93b923e9531.1431467011.git.shli@fb.com> <55535D9C.3050706@fb.com> In-Reply-To: Content-Type: text/plain; charset="windows-1252"; format=flowed Content-Transfer-Encoding: 7bit X-Originating-IP: [192.168.52.13] X-Proofpoint-Spam-Reason: safe X-FB-Internal: Safe X-Proofpoint-Virus-Version: vendor=fsecure engine=2.50.10432:5.14.151,1.0.33,0.0.0000 definitions=2015-05-13_05:2015-05-13,2015-05-13,1970-01-01 signatures=0 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 969 Lines: 24 On 05/13/2015 11:00 AM, Jeff Moyer wrote: > Jens Axboe writes: > >> That would be better. But I'm still not sure we want to turn off >> accounting for discards. For the mixed write/discard cases it's >> definitely confusing. The better option would be to account it as a >> discard and not a write. Preferably in a way that would not break >> existing tools, but so that they could get updated to support it. > > Are you suggesting adding a few fields to the end of diskstats or adding > a new proc file altogether? (or something else?) I didn't suggest any specific solution. Obviously it'd be nice if we could just extend diskstats, but that might break userland. Worth checking up on. -- Jens Axboe -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/